This 09-day Golden Triangle Tour with Khajuraho combines India’s iconic historical landmarks with the UNESCO World Heritage temples of Khajuraho. Explore Delhi’s bustling streets, the Taj Mahal and Agra Fort, Jaipur’s royal forts and palaces, and Khajuraho’s intricately carved temples. Accompanied by an experienced guide, this tour ensures cultural storytelling, seamless transfers, and a deep dive into India’s rich heritage and spirituality.
Upon arrival in Delhi, the capital city of India, you will experience your first glimpse of the country’s vibrant culture and rich heritage. Our representative will receive you at the airport and escort you to your pre-booked hotel. The remainder of the day is at leisure to relax after your journey.
Overnight stay in Delhi.
After breakfast, drive to Jaipur, famously known as the Pink City. Upon arrival, check in at the hotel. If time permits, enjoy a half-day sightseeing tour covering Hawa Mahal and Jal Mahal.
Overnight stay in Jaipur.
After breakfast, explore the magnificent forts and palaces of Jaipur. Visit Amber Fort (with an optional elephant ride), Jantar Mantar, City Palace, and Birla Mandir. Later, enjoy shopping in Jaipur’s colorful local markets, known for handicrafts, textiles, and jewelry.
Overnight stay in Jaipur.
After breakfast, check out and drive to Agra, stopping en route at Fatehpur Sikri, the former Mughal capital built by Emperor Akbar. Continue to Agra and in the evening visit the world-famous Taj Mahal, built by Emperor Shah Jahan in memory of his beloved wife Mumtaz Mahal.
Overnight stay in Agra.
After breakfast, drive to Orchha (approx. 6 hours), check in at your hotel upon arrival, then explore Orchha Fort located on an island in the Betwa River, visit Chaturbhuj Temple, Raja Ram Temple, and Laxminarayan Temple, admire the Chhatris (cenotaphs) along the riverbank, and enjoy an overnight stay in Orchha.
Overnight stay in Orchha.
After breakfast, drive to Khajuraho. Spend the day exploring Khajuraho’s UNESCO World Heritage temples, famous for their intricate erotic carvings, architectural brilliance, and spiritual significance. Visit Western, Eastern, and Southern groups of temples.
Overnight stay in Khajuraho.
Optional morning visit to nearby temples or local villages. Experience the traditional lifestyle, handicrafts, and cultural nuances of the region. Evening free to enjoy Khajuraho’s peaceful surroundings.
Overnight stay in Khajuraho.
After breakfast, take a flight/train or drive back to Delhi.
Overnight stay in Delhi.
After breakfast, Explore Delhi’s landmarks, including India Gate, Humayun’s Tomb, Qutub Minar, and the President’s House, Parliament House, and transfer to the Delhi International Airport for your onwards journey.
